System.Data.Entity.Infrastructure.Annotations Przestrzeń nazw
Ważne
Niektóre informacje odnoszą się do produktu w wersji wstępnej, który może zostać znacząco zmodyfikowany przed wydaniem. Firma Microsoft nie udziela żadnych gwarancji, jawnych lub domniemanych, w odniesieniu do informacji podanych w tym miejscu.
Klasy
| AnnotationCodeGenerator |
Dziedzicz z tej klasy, aby utworzyć usługę, która umożliwia generowanie niestandardowych adnotacji kodu w ramach migracji szkieletu. Klasa pochodna powinna być ustawiona na MigrationCodeGenerator. |
| AnnotationValues |
Reprezentuje parę wartości adnotacji w szkieletach lub ręcznie zakodowanych DbMigration. |
| CompatibilityResult |
Zwrócone przez IsCompatibleWith(Object) metody i powiązane, aby wskazać, czy jeden obiekt nie powoduje konfliktu z innym, tak aby te dwa można było połączyć w jeden. |
| IndexAnnotation |
Wystąpienia tej klasy są używane jako adnotacje niestandardowe do reprezentowania indeksów bazy danych w modelu programu Entity Framework. |
| IndexAnnotationSerializer |
Ta klasa służy do serializacji i deserializacji IndexAnnotation obiektów, aby można je było przechowywać w postaci EDMX modelu Entity Framework. |
Interfejsy
| IMergeableAnnotation |
Typy używane jako adnotacje niestandardowe mogą implementować ten interfejs, aby wskazać, że próba użycia wielu adnotacji o tej samej nazwie w danej tabeli lub kolumnie może być możliwa przez scalenie wielu adnotacji do jednej. |